Abstract
Nine finger millet (Eleusine coracana) genotypes were evaluated for resistance to blast (Pyricularia
grisea) at ARS, Vizianagaram, Andhra Pradesh, India, during kharif, 2017 under natural disease
pressure. None of the genotypes was found free from disease incidence. Minimum percentage of neck
and finger blast severity was recorded in PR 202 (51.33 and 26.38) and the maximum percentage of
disease severity was observed in BR 14-3 (81.70 and 80.80) whereas it was 90.00 and 90.54 in VR 708
(check) respectively. On the basis of pooled data of all centers, Minimum percentage of neck and finger
blast severity was recorded in KOPN 942 (2.91) and PR 202 (12.05) and the maximum percentage of
disease severity was observed in GPU 67 (20.63) and BR 14-3 (35.46) respectively.
